This article describes the technical requirements as well as the procedure
of single-fiber EMG. The measurement of jitter and of fiber density is desc
ribed. The voluntary single fiber EMG and the stimulated single fiber techn
ique used for the calculation of the neuromuscular jitter a re described in
detail. In a second part the importance and the use of single fiber techni
ques in different neuromuscular diseases is explained. The importance of ji
tter measurement in various neuromuscular transmission disorders, myastheni
a gravis and Lambert-Eaton myasthenic syndrome is discussed. In addition, t
he value of fiber density measurement for the early diagnosis of neuromuscu
lar disorders is also reported and its use in the follow-up of reinnervatio
n processes is described. In myopathies this technique is used only for sci
entific purposes.
